Overview of the Aifeel Stand Mixer
The Aifeel Stand Mixer is an efficient kitchen companion, especially for larger families or those who frequently bake. Priced at $179.99, it features a 6.5-quart stainless steel bowl and a powerful 700W DC motor. The mixer's low noise operation, generating only 55 decibels, makes it a suitable choice for a quieter kitchen environment. The Aifeel's impressive functionality includes three attachments—whisk, dough hook, and flat beater—alongside a tilt-head design for easy access. Overview of the Electric Dough Maker
In contrast, the Electric Dough Maker with Ferment & Weighing Function, priced at $95.99, is designed specifically for dough preparation. It has a smaller capacity of 5.2 quarts but includes multiple functionalities, such as kneading, fermenting, and weighing, all in one unit. This machine offers a built-in electronic scale for precise measurements and a quiet operation that mirrors normal conversation levels. Capacity and Size Comparison
The Aifeel Stand Mixer boasts a larger capacity with its 6.5-quart bowl, making it ideal for larger batches of ingredients, suitable for families of 2-4 persons. This means you can whip up bread, cakes, and cookies efficiently. The Electric Dough Maker, while smaller at 5.2 quarts, can still handle substantial baking needs, accommodating about 3.5 pounds of flour. However, its design is particularly advantageous for those who primarily focus on dough preparation, enabling them to make up to 40 biscuits or multiple pizzas in one go.
Functionality and Versatility
When it comes to versatility, the Aifeel Stand Mixer excels with its 3-in-1 attachment system and 7-speed control, catering to various baking recipes and tasks. It can tackle tough doughs and diverse ingredients effectively, enhancing the cooking experience. On the other hand, the Electric Dough Maker combines kneading, fermenting, and weighing, making it a multifunctional powerhouse, especially for those who prioritize convenience in dough preparation. This aspect may appeal to users who wish to streamline their baking process.
Noise Level and Operation
The Aifeel Stand Mixer operates at a notably low noise level of 55 decibels, providing a peaceful kitchen atmosphere while mixing. This is particularly beneficial for users who bake during early mornings or late evenings. In contrast, the Electric Dough Maker also features a quiet operation, akin to normal conversation, making it equally non-disruptive. Both products prioritize user comfort in terms of noise, but the Aifeel’s quieter operation may edge out slightly for those particularly sensitive to sound.
Cleaning and Maintenance
Cleaning is a crucial aspect of kitchen appliances, and here, the Electric Dough Maker shines with its removable components, making it easy to clean and maintain. The durable stainless steel and glass surfaces are designed to minimize dirt buildup, ensuring a hassle-free experience. While the Aifeel Stand Mixer also offers dishwasher-safe attachments, the Electric Dough Maker’s thoughtful design allows for even simpler maintenance, which can appeal to busy home cooks.
Price Analysis
The Aifeel Stand Mixer is priced at $179.99, while the Electric Dough Maker is about 47% cheaper at $95.99. This significant price difference makes the Electric Dough Maker a more budget-friendly option for those who primarily require a dough-making machine. However, the higher price of the Aifeel may be justified by its larger capacity and versatile functionality, making it a worthwhile investment for serious bakers.
